The 1881 Census reveals a detailed snapshot of households in England, Wales and Scotland. The census was taken on April 3rd and the total population was recorded as 29,707,207.
In the 1881 Census, the household of Alexander Fulton, born in 1841 in St Monance, Fife, consisted of 8 members. Alexander was the head of the household, married to Elizabeth Fulton, born in 1842 in St Monance, Fife, Scotland. They had 6 children; John (born 1866 in Fife, Scotland), Jannet (born 1867 in Fife, Scotland), Elizabeth (born 1875 in Fife, Scotland), Alexander (born 1870 in Fife, Scotland), James (born 1872 in Fife, Scotland) and David (born 1881 in Fife, Scotland).
